Commodity chemicals such as polymers, petrochemicals, synthetic rubber, and speciality chemicals are organic or inorganic substances used across numerous end-use industries for producing variety of products. These chemicals are required to manufacture day-to-day use items ranging from paints, detergents, plastics to pharmaceuticals. Market key trends:
The increasing demand from end-use industries has been a key trend propelling growth of the global commodity chemicals market. Commodity chemicals act as basic raw materials for various end-use industries such as construction, automotive, food and beverages, textiles, and personal care among others. Over the forecast period, the rising construction activities along with growing automotive production is expected to surge the demand for commodity chemicals. This is estimated to fuel the market growth in upcoming years. Besides this, expanding population and improving standards of living is also projected to boost consumption of consumer goods which in turn will increase the consumption of commodity chemicals over the forecast period.
SWOT Analysis
- Strength: Commodity chemicals have widespread applications across industries like construction, automotive, packaging, etc. This ensures consistent demand.
- Weakness: Market is highly fragmented with presence of numerous local and international players. Intense competition on pricing keeps margins under pressure.
- Opportunity: Growing construction and infrastructure development activities in emerging economies of Asia Pacific and Middle East & Africa is expanding the market scope.
- Threats: Stringent government regulations around the world pertaining to environmental safety and production processes act as a challenge. Supply chain disruptions can impact the prices.

Regional analysis- The Asia Pacific region dominates the global commodity chemicals market and is expected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period. Countries like China, India, Indonesia, and Vietnam are leading the regional market supported by rapid industrialization and infrastructure development. Growing construction, automotive, and packaging industries have been driving the demand for commodity chemicals in Asia Pacific.
Key players operating in the commodity chemicals market are BASF SE, Dow Inc., SABIC, and LyondellBasell Industries. Focus on expanding production capacities, backward integration, and new product development are the preferred strategies of key players to strengthen their market position. Partnerships with end-use industries help establish long-term supply agreements. However, pricing pressure due to intense competition is a major challenge for key players.
